Understanding the **Rubik’s Cube Notation**

Before we jump into solving the Rubik’s Cube, it’s crucial to familiarize ourselves with **Rubik’s Cube notation**. This chess-like system of letters and symbols will serve as your language while practicing and discussing solutions with fellow cubers. Each letter corresponds to a face of the cube, with R for the right face, L for the left face, U for the upper face, D for the down face, F for the front face, and B for the back face. Additionally, a letter followed by an apostrophe (e.g., R’) indicates a counter-clockwise turn of that face. Understanding this fundamental aspect enhances your learning experience and allows you to communicate methods clearly.

**Basic Rubik’s Cube Techniques** for Beginners

Getting to grips with basic techniques is essential for evolving from a novice to a capable solver. Start with the **layer by layer** approach, which is considered one of the easiest routes for beginners. This technique involves solving one layer (usually the top), followed by the middle, and finally the bottom layer. As you progress, practice applying one of the **easy Rubik’s Cube algorithms** to gain a foundational understanding of solving a section by manipulating specific pieces without negating previous progress. Over time, you’ll develop retention for these algorithms, allowing for greater efficiency in your solving effort.

Solving the First Layer: Step-by-Step Techniques

The first layer is critical in your endeavor of **learning how to solve a Rubik’s Cube**. A successful solve begins at this foundational level; thus, obtaining it quickly can ensure you’re on the correct path moving forward. To solve the first layer, start with creating a white cross on the top face by matching edge pieces adjacent to their center colors. Make sure to position these edge pieces correctly related to their corresponding center pieces to form a continuous line. Following this, place the corner pieces through the right algorithms until the first face is completed.

**Solving the Middle Layer Techniques** Explained

After completing the top layer, you can move on to the middle layer, which involves edge piece placements. At this stage, follow a two-step method: look for the edge pieces that belong to the middle layer (not containing yellow stickers) and apply specific algorithms to position them correctly without disrupting the top face you’ve created. Continually practicing and focusing on placing these pieces efficiently will facilitate your skills. **Rubik’s Cube solving techniques** are precision focused; thus memorizing your execution will quicken the entire solving process.

1. What is the best method for beginners to solve a Rubik’s Cube?

The **layer-by-layer method** is widely considered the best approach for beginners. It involves solving the cube in stages, starting with the first layer, followed by the middle layer, and finally the last layer. This structured method breaks down the steps into manageable parts, making it easier to grasp the fundamentals of **how to solve a Rubik’s Cube**.
